Rectifier Module Market: Introduction

A rectifier module is a part of all the electric equipment composed of diode or diodes, which convert alternating current (AC) to direct current (DC). Diode is a device that allows flow of current through it only in one direction and often it is used to design rectifiers. Rectifier diode acts as a rectifier, with the main function of changing AC to DC, and is broadly used in power rectifier circuits.

A rectifier module comes in various physical forms such as vacuum tube diodes, solid state diodes, silicon-controlled rectifiers, valves of mercury arc and silicon-based semiconductor switches. Almost all the rectifiers contain more than one diode in particular arrangements.

Basically, a rectifier module produces DC that encloses active current and voltage, which are then adjusted into a type of constant voltage DC, though this varies depending on the current's end use. The current flow is uninterrupted in single direction, no current is permitted in another direction.

Rectifier modules have different types of configurations, depending on the components such as type of supply, control nature, and components used, among others. Majorly rectifier modules are classified into half wave, full wave, three phase and single phase rectifier modules as well as half controlled, uncontrolled and full controlled rectifiers.

Rectifier modules have many applications including radio signal or detectors, DC power supplies, a power source rather than generating current, direct current and high voltage power transmission system, various household appliances, such as laptops or notebook, television and video games system, require power rectifiers to create power.
